    • Greenwood Publishing books (including Praeger and Libraries Unlimited): Close to 500 new and recent titles.
    • Thousands of art books, including over 400 in pristine condition from the late lyricist and composer Hy Zaret, who wrote such enduring songs as Unchained Melody and One Meatball. He and his wife Shirley were serious collectors of African, Asian, Oceanic, and American Indian primitive art. Their collection sold in early June in Brussels, and most of their art books were donated to the Westport book sale.
    • Paperweight and ceramic art books including Transactions of the Oriental Ceramics Society, from individual collectors.
    • Theater arts books, a large number, including an almost complete run of the Dramatists Guild Quarterly, from 1970 to 1993 with some issues dating back to 1964.
